Landscape mulching services involve applying a layer of mulch around trees, shrubs, flower beds, and other landscaped areas. This process typically includes selecting the appropriate type of mulch-such as wood chips, bark, or rubber-and evenly spreading it over prepared soil surfaces. The goal is to enhance the visual appeal of outdoor spaces while providing a protective layer that helps retain moisture, regulate soil temperature, and suppress weed growth. Skilled contractors can tailor mulch application to suit the specific needs of each property, ensuring a neat and uniform appearance.

One of the primary benefits of landscape mulching is its ability to address common gardening and landscaping problems. Mulch helps retain soil moisture, reducing the frequency of watering needed and supporting healthier plant growth. It also acts as a barrier against weeds, minimizing the time and effort required for manual weeding. Additionally, mulch can prevent soil erosion on slopes and improve the overall health of plants by maintaining consistent soil temperatures. The overview below groups typical Landscape Mulching proj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Mulching Jobs - For routine mulching projects around flower beds or small landscaping areas,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Most jobs in this range involve applying mulch to a few beds or a small yard. Larger or more complex small jobs may approach the higher end of this spectrum.

Medium-Size Projects - Mid-sized mulching services, such as covering larger lawns or multiple beds, generally cost between $600 and $1,200. Many projects fall into this middle range, with fewer reaching into the higher tiers for extensive or intricate work. Prices can vary depending on the amount of mulch and site conditions.

Larger or More Complex Jobs - Extensive mulching, including multiple areas or large properties, can range from $1,200 to $3,000 or more. These projects often involve significant labor and material costs, with some high-end or detailed work reaching higher prices. Many local pros handle these jobs regularly within this range.

Full Mulch Replacement - Complete removal of old mulch and installation of new mulch across a large landscape can cost from $3,000 to $5,000 or more. Such projects are typically more involved, requiring substantial labor and materials, and tend to be less common but are handled by experienced service providers in the area.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is landscape mulching? Landscape mulching involves applying a layer of material, such as wood chips, bark, or gravel, to garden beds and landscaped areas to improve appearance and protect the soil.

Why should I consider mulching for my landscape? Mulching helps retain soil moisture, suppress weeds, regulate soil temperature, and enhance the overall look of outdoor spaces, making it a popular choice for landscape maintenance.

What types of mulch are available from local contractors? Local service providers typically offer various mulch options including organic mulches like wood chips and bark, as well as inorganic options like gravel and rubber mulch.

How do landscape mulching services typically work? Service providers assess the area, prepare the beds, and then apply the selected mulch evenly to achieve a neat and functional landscape appearance.
